The Five-SeveN | Nitro was first introduced to CS:GO 6 years ago, on May 26th, 2015. It was released as part of the "The Hunter and the Hunted" update.
The Five-SeveN | Nitro can not be obtained by opening any containers. Instead, the skin is part of the The Chop Shop Collection.

The Five-SeveN | Nitro is one of 332 other Pistol skins. The rarity of the skin is Mil-Spec Grade, which makes the Nitro a pretty common drop with an estimated drop chance of 79.92%.

The float value of the Five-SeveN | Nitro ranges from 0.06 to 0.80, which makes the skin available in all exteriors. There are no StatTrak or Souvenir versions available for the Nitro.
This Five-SeveN has been painted in a "Solid Color" style, with the Nitro finish. Individual components of the weapon are painted with up to four unique colors before reassembly. The skin has been painted in a color scheme of brown and black. Different pattern indexes have no effect on the Nitro finish.
